Variations & Customizations
One of the great things about this soup is that it’s very adaptable. For a heartier meal, I sometimes add cooked rice or quinoa right to the pot. Not only does it help to thicken the soup, but it also makes it even more filling!
If you want to kick up the flavor a notch, try adding some red pepper flakes or a splash of hot sauce for a little heat. I recently made a spicy version for some friends, and they absolutely loved the added kick.
For those watching carbs, I’ve also tried swapping out the cabbage for cauliflower rice. It doesn’t give you that same cabbage flavor, but as a substitute, it works surprisingly well, and you still get that comforting soup vibe!
How to Store, Freeze & Reheat
Storing Cabbage Roll Soup is a breeze. Simply transfer any leftovers into an airtight container and pop them in the fridge. It keeps well for about 4-5 days, and I often look forward to enjoying it again the next day!
If you’re looking to store it for a longer time, Cabbage Roll Soup freezes beautifully. Just allow the soup to cool completely before pouring it into freezer-safe bags or containers. I usually use a marker to label them with the date, and it can be stored for about 3 months.
When it comes to reheating, I love to do it on the stovetop for the best texture. Just gently warm it up over low heat, stirring occasionally, until it’s heated through. I usually add a splash more broth or a bit of water if it thickens too much in the fridge.
